Section 1. Introduction
This order prescribes direction used to format and distribute information regarding unanticipated or temporary changes to services, components of, or hazards in, the National Airspace System (NAS). The NOTAM System does not advertise published or charted data and information. Originators of aeronautical information are expected to inform the Aeronautical Data Team in sufficient time before the effective dates of changes to permit publishing of aeronautical data on the various charts or in the appropriate publications. When time does not allow for publication of a change or an outage and if the subject matter meets NOTAM criteria, issue a NOTAM until published.
Audience for this order is any office responsible for originating NOTAMs and those who use aeronautical information.

Military units issue NOTAMs pertaining to their mission based on the guidelines set forth in Air Force Instruction Interservice Publication 11-208/AR 95-10/OPNAVINST 3721.20, DoD Notice to Airmen (NOTAM) System.
